Kuwait - Re-Export of Parts of Electronic Integrated Circuits
At $70,593.38 in 2017, the country was ranked number 9 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Parts of Electronic Integrated Circuits. Kuwait is overtaken by Bahrain, which was ranked number 8 at $116,158.79 and is followed by Luxembourg at $25,085.9. United States topped the ranking with $130,299,715.03 in 2019, a fall of 5.9% compared to 2018. Saudi Arabia, Canada and United Arab Emirates resp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. United Kingdom recorded the best 5 years average growth at +61.7% per year, while Barbados recorded the worst performance at -62.7% per year.
